Super Mario Wonder: How To Complete ‘Leaping Smackerel’

November 13, 2023 by Adam Carr

Complete walkthrough for every collectable to be found in ‘Leaping Smackerel’ for Super Mario Wonder’s Petal Isle.

Once you finish your first World in Super Mario Wonder the game will start to introduce all kinds of new mechanics. The first you will get to mess around with is the concept of swimming. ‘Leaping Smackerel’ will test your swimming aptitude whilst also making it more difficult to find secrets. 

Thankfully, we are here to help. In this guide, we will walk you through how to find every last collectible in ‘Leaping Smackerel’, including every Wonder Seed, and Purple Coin, and how to reach the top of the flagpole. This level doesn’t have a Secret Exist, so all you have to do is get to the end to move on. 

Note: The Dolphin Kick Badge works wonders in this level.

Purple Coin #1

Once you have left the first screen and entered the underwater section of this level you will encounter your first Smackerel. These are giant fish that hide beneath the sand. Swim past it and you will come across your first Purple Coin under some unbreakable blocks. There’s also another Smackerel, and they will be needed to unlock the coin. 

Smackerels can break blocks, so bait them into attacking. Once it retreats to the sand, quickly go through the gap and grab the Purple Coin before escaping the way you came. 


Purple Coin #2

Shortly after your first Purple Coin, you will reach a cluster of pipes that have some Spikey Pickles poking out. Above them is a pipe leading directly up. Below them is a Smackerel waiting to pound. Bait the Smackerel into jumping up towards the Spikey Pickles. This will kill them, giving you safe passage to the pipe and the secret area it holds within. 

Grab the Purple Coin and then move on.


Purple Coin #3

After you have reached the Checkpoint Flag you will see a suspicious gap in the ceiling. Headbutt that gap to reveal a hidden block. This will spawn a purple vine leading down. Climb onto the vine and go off-screen. Your third and final coin awaits. 


Wonder Seed #1

Your first Wonder Seed can be found in a large ‘?’ block near the second Checkpoint Flag. You will need to quickly grab it otherwise it will float off-screen forcing a level reset if you want to try to grab it again. 

Touching the Wonder Seed causes a giant Smackerel to terrorise the level. Not only that, but 5 Wonder Seed Tokens will spawn. These are mostly blocked by terrain, so bait the Giant Smackerel into jumping up and making a path to the Tokens. Once you have all 5, the section will end and you will get your Wonder Seed. 


Flag & Wonder Seed #2

The second Wonder Seed, as always, is collected upon successful completion of the level. Whilst you are at it, you should always try to reach the top of the flagpole as this is a tracked stat for 100% completion. You will need to be quick on this one as the platform required to reach the top has a Smackerel ready to destroy it. Hop onto the platform then do a dash jump to reach the top of the pole. No hesitation or you will miss your chance.
